Green Acres Season 2 Episode 29
While fixing the roof, Oliver accidentally drops a hammer on Lisa’s head, giving her amnesia. Initially, he’s upset because she doesn’t even recognize him. He begins to suspect she’s faking so he’ll take her to New York for the opening of opera season.
Serie: Green Acres
Episode Title: Who's Lisa?
Air Date: 1967-04-19
